Correction: The Central Bank of Nigeria states that "freezing Bybit, KuCoin, OKX, and Binance user accounts" is unofficial content

ChainCatcher news, the official X account of the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N) stated that "the Central Bank of Nigeria will freeze Bybit, KuCoin, OKX, Binance user accounts" is not an official release.

Previously, according to foreign media reports, the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N) issued a directive requiring all banks and financial institutions to identify individuals or entities trading with cryptocurrency exchanges and ensure that such accounts receive a no debit (PND) instruction within six months.
